Transaction 3056bcb3af6de16fce13665f257a4a26e503d870fc84a0ec3e3847202ffa6562
1 Input
1 Output
-
3056bcb3af6de16fce13665f257a4a26e503d870fc84a0ec3e3847202ffa6562:0
- value
- 3274820
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 750bc4d8ec4d9769d8c0737f85c9a66a8aa3a7da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BftAAX2Mhw2DUJzgoxqiVsvkJm4HGZapp